## Deployment

Dark-mode support in the Ridgely admin dashboard is controlled server-side, not per-browser, so support staff should know that a user's theme follows their account across devices. The toggle is shipped in release 7.3 and is enabled by default in staging for verification. If a customer reports unreadable contrast, capture the page name and theme setting before escalating. When deploying, confirm the frontend bundle hash matches the manifest. The dashboard service boots with the following configuration values.

config for tagaf-bawif:
[norok]
host = norok.ordinworks.local
user = norok_svc
database = norok_prod

## Deployment

As discussed at last week's sync, the nightly cron jobs on the old Brindlewood hosts are moving to the Cadenza workflow engine. Each job becomes a Cadenza flow with explicit retry and timeout policies, which removes the silent-failure problem we hit twice last quarter. The scheduler shim stays in place until all fourteen jobs are ported; we're at nine. Deploys go through the standard Cadenza bundle pipeline, no manual host access required. New flows must be registered with the orchestrator using the values below.

settings of fahag-haduf:
[ulaox]
port = 8443
region = south-2
host = ulaox.lumiccorp.internal
timeout_ms = 500
retries = 8

### The leak, briefly

The Pellucid image cache never evicts decoded bitmaps on the thumbnail path — the weak-ref map holds strong refs via the retry queue, so heap grows until the Glimmer renderer stalls. Fix is a bounded LRU plus a hard byte ceiling checked on insert. The ceiling and related knobs I'm proposing are below.

tuning constants:
RATE_LIMITS = {
    "zorath": 2,
    "ralwyn": 5,
    "holix": 5,
    "wenael": 5,
}

## Break-glass: Fontrel vendored fonts vault

External plugin authors must never fetch fonts at runtime; all typefaces used by Millbrake plugins are vendored into the Fontrel archive. If the archive's signing key is unreachable during a release freeze, break-glass access is permitted once per incident. Unlock the emergency bundle with the phrase below.

vault phrase of yaguf-hahaf = druath-holix